基于帕尔帖效应的动态红外迷彩的机理与实现

摘    要:相关跟踪算法是红外成像末制导阶段的一种重要跟踪算法,针对该算法,提出一种动态红外迷彩伪装技术,该技术是可控的新型红外伪装手段,它是通过迅速降低目标与背景红外图像帧与帧之间相关度,从而使红外跟踪系统对地面目标的跟踪丢失。在分析红外跟踪系统的相关算法及动态红外伪装原理的基础上,研究了一种基于帕尔帖效应的半导体制冷/制热技术和计算机控制技术的动态红外迷彩伪装技术,并研制了一套实现动态红外迷彩伪装的原理样机。最后,对该样机进行了综合测试和深入分析,结果表明:该样机的相邻两帧红外图像的相关系数均小于0.7,且次高峰与最高峰比较相似,因此该技术可以有效对抗红外系统的相关跟踪。

Mechanism and implementation of dynamic IR pattern painting based on Peltier effect

Abstract:A correlation tracking algorithm was an important tracking algorithm in the endgame of infrared imaging guidance.Being dead against this algorithm,a dynamic infrared pattern painting camouflage was put forward,and the technology was a new type of controllable infrared camouflage means,which could lead to the failure of infrared tracking system tracking the ground targets by quickly lowering the correlation between two contiguous frames of the target and background images.According to the analysis of correlation algorithm of infrared tracking system and the principle of dynamic camouflage,a dynamic infrared pattern painting camouflage technology,based on semiconductor refrigeration device with the Peltier effect and the computer controlling technoloy was researched,and a dynamic infrared pattern painting camouflage prototype machine was designed.Finally,the performance of the prototype machine was tested by experiments,and the results show that any correlation coefficient between two contiguous frames of the images is less than 0.7 and subaltern peak and main peak are rather similar.Therefore,the prototype system can be effective against infrared correlation tracking.
